The Texas Heritage Rice Advantage
Move over, cheap feedlot corn. Our Wagyu is finished on a specialized, Heritage breed rice grown right here in Texas. This premium, locally-sourced diet creates exceptionally pristine, snow-white marbling and a cleaner, richer, buttery flavor profile that standard commercial beef simply cannot touch.
Regenerative, Organic Pastures
We don’t just use the land; we heal it. Our cattle graze on thriving, organic pastures. No synthetic fertilizers, no chemical weed-killers, and absolutely no pesticide residues. Just nutrient-dense grasses grown in living East Texas soil.
Low-Stress Human Handling
We believe that happy cattle produce superior beef. Our herd is managed through dedicated low-stress handling techniques, ensuring our animals live calm, natural lives without the fear and cortisol spikes inherent in high-speed industrial processing. A peaceful life translates directly to the quality of the meat on your plate.
Zero Ionophores
Did you know most commercial feedlots feed cattle ionophores—a class of antibiotics used strictly to alter a cow’s stomach chemistry so they artificially gain weight faster? We refuse to play that game. Our cattle grow at nature’s pace.
No Antibiotic Cocktails & No Hormones
Our animals are raised with absolute respect. They aren’t packed into lots that require preventative antibiotic diets just to keep them breathing, and we never use synthetic growth hormones.
